Where is the Metallicity Ceiling to Form Carbon Stars? – A Scarcity of Carbon Stars in the Inner Disk of M31
Abstract
We have used a novel technique involving near-infrared colors from the Hubble Space Telescope to distinguish C stars from M stars in a field in M31. The resulting C/M ratio is much lower than other estimates in M31.
